A former Britain's Got Talent contestant, Chantel Bellew , has tragically passed away at the age of 34. Bellew, who reached the quarter finals of Series 13 in 2019, died in hospital just weeks after her birthday following a long battle with depression. Friends remembered her as the 'life and soul of the party' and spoke fondly of her joy at reaching the latter stages of the popular ITV talent show.
Beloved dancer, Chantel was known for her vibrant personality and infectiously joyful presence. She not only showcased her talent on Britain's Got Talent, where her military-themed dance routine left audiences and judges in stitches, but also graced the stage in numerous musicals, including the Paris production of 42nd Street. Her gift for dance extended beyond the stage, as she even taught Strictly Come Dancing judge Anton Du Beke the art of tap dancing.Chantel's loved ones have set up a fundraising page to cover the cost of her funeral, aiming to give her the 'showbiz farewell she deserves.' They shared a heartfelt message on the GoFundMe page, stating, 'Chantel was more than a daughter, wife, sister, niece, cousin and friend. She was a kind, loving, and passionate spirit who brought joy and laughter to so many.' They continued, 'We want to honour her life and the beautiful impact she had on everyone who knew her.' The campaign has surpassed its initial target of £8,000, with donations presently totaling £8,145. The remaining funds will be donated to Mind, a mental health charity, in Chantel's memory.A close friend and fellow performer, Katy Glover, paid tribute to Chantel, describing her as a 'whirlwind, the life and soul of the party and such a bundle of life.' Glover emphasized Chantel's dedication to her craft and her infectious passion for showbiz, saying, 'She lived and breathed glamour and showbiz and she was a fantastic tap dancer.' Glover also highlighted Chantel's kindness and loyalty, adding, 'She was incredible, one of a kind, sparkly and loving and loyal.'
